Churches in Fond du Lac County

Fond du Lac County, Wisconsin has 116 churches in the Churches List directory, 1 of them verified and 36 with a published website. The 2020 US Religion Census counted 103 congregations and 59,281 adherents across 34 religious bodies in the county. That is 569 adherents per 1,000 residents of its 104,160 people.

Religious bodies in Fond du Lac County (2020 US Religion Census)

Religious body Congregations Adherents Per 1,000 pop.
Catholic Church 16 31,485 302.3
Wisconsin Evangelical Lutheran Synod 11 8,620 82.8
Non-denominational Christian Churches 7 5,610 53.9
Evangelical Lutheran Church in America 8 3,437 33.0
United Church of Christ 9 1,998 19.2
Lutheran Church--Missouri Synod 3 1,846 17.7
Reformed Church in America 3 1,835 17.6
United Methodist Church 8 1,336 12.8
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ints 1 463 4.4
Church of God (Cleveland, Tennessee) 2 441 4.2
Jehovah's Witnesses 2 400 3.8
Presbyterian Church (U.S.A.) 1 384 3.7

Source: 2020 US Religion Census (Association of Statisticians of American Religious Bodies). Per-1,000 rates divide reported adherents by the county's 2020 Census population (104,160). Largest 12 bodies by adherents shown.

How this county page is assembled

Directory listings are mapped to Fond du Lac County through the US Census Bureau's 2020 ZCTA-to-county relationship file: each ZIP Code Tabulation Area is assigned to the county holding the largest share of its land area, so a small number of churches in ZIP codes that straddle county lines may be attributed to a neighboring county. Congregation and adherent counts come from the 2020 US Religion Census and are reported by the religious bodies themselves. Population is the county's April 2020 decennial-census base from the US Census Bureau's population-estimates program; per-1,000 adherence rates divide reported adherents by that figure.
